The FCA reports provide yearly budget projections that are prioritized and categorized for use by the institu- tion’s facility managers. Ultimately, the FCA reports will help the institution’s management to maximize its financial investment in infrastructure and finan- cial assets, keeping budgetary priorities in line with current facility conditions and long-term budgetary goals.
The FCA assessments for the Uni- versity of Alabama also implement a site-based barcode system. Through a centralized database, staff members will be able to track any building system’s age, maintenance history, manufacturer,
capacity, replacement cost, and more, with simply a handheld mobile device. From this information, referenced from system barcodes, staff members can file work orders with perfect precision and track projects to completion.
Knowledge of asset condition and history is no longer hidden away in files or inside the heads of specific employees, but instead will exist in a central reposi- tory that can be accessed as needed. A centralized database of asset condition and cost will ultimately help maintain clear, actionable goals for facility man- agement over the long-term.
The Bottom Line
Participating in and seeking out a comprehensive and thorough evaluation is the first step in finally transforming the relationship between thought and action
into one of coherence and collaboration. Campus facilities assessments can ensure that strategic choices are made
regarding day-to-day maintenance and long-term capital planning. An updated, centralized database will improve asset management and budgeting processes for years to come.
Further, the subject college or univer- sity as a whole will benefit from a more efficient allocation of the institution’s facility asset management budget. CPM
